ChartSheet.ExportAsFixedFormat, méthode
Enregistre le graphique affiché sur le ChartSheet au format PDF ou XPS.
Espace de noms : Microsoft.Office.Tools.Excel
Assemblys : Microsoft.Office.Tools.Excel.v4.0.Utilities (dans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Microsoft.Office.Tools.Excel (dans Microsoft.Office.Tools.Excel.dll)
Syntaxe
'Déclaration
Sub ExportAsFixedFormat ( _
Type As XlFixedFormatType, _
Filename As Object, _
Quality As Object, _
IncludeDocProperties As Object, _
IgnorePrintAreas As Object, _
From As Object, _
To As Object, _
OpenAfterPublish As Object, _
FixedFormatExtClassPtr As Object _
)
void ExportAsFixedFormat(
XlFixedFormatType Type,
Object Filename,
Object Quality,
Object IncludeDocProperties,
Object IgnorePrintAreas,
Object From,
Object To,
Object OpenAfterPublish,
Object FixedFormatExtClassPtr
)
Paramètres
- Type
Type : Microsoft.Office.Interop.Excel.XlFixedFormatType
Une des valeurs Microsoft.Office.Interop.Excel.XlFixedFormatType qui spécifie s'il faut enregistrer le graphique au format PDF ou XPS.
- Filename
Type : System.Object
Chemin d'accès complet du nouveau fichier PDF ou XPS.Si vous omettez ce paramètre, Excel enregistre le fichier dans le dossier actif.
- Quality
Type : System.Object
Une des valeurs Microsoft.Office.Interop.Excel.XlFixedFormatQuality qui spécifie la qualité du fichier exporté.
- IncludeDocProperties
Type : System.Object
true pour inclure les propriétés du document dans le fichier exporté ; sinon, false.
- IgnorePrintAreas
Type : System.Object
true pour ignorer toutes les zones d'impression définies lors de l'exportation ; sinon, false.
- From
Type : System.Object
Numéro de la page à partir de laquelle doit commencer l'exportation.Si ce paramètre est omis, l'exportation commence au début.
- To
Type : System.Object
Numéro de la dernière page à publier.Si ce paramètre est omis, la publication s'arrête à la dernière page.
- OpenAfterPublish
Type : System.Object
true pour ouvrir immédiatement le nouveau fichier dans la visionneuse ; sinon, false.
- FixedFormatExtClassPtr
Type : System.Object
Pointeur vers une implémentation de l'interface IMsoDocExporter qui permet d'enregistrer le graphique dans un format fixe différent.Pour plus d'informations, consultez Extension de la fonctionnalité d'exportation au format fixe d'Office (2007).
Notes
Vous pouvez enregistrer les fichiers au format PDF ou XPS dans Microsoft Office Excel uniquement après avoir installé un complément qui fournit cette fonctionnalité. Pour plus d'informations, recherchez « Activer la prise en charge d'autres formats de fichier, tels que les formats PDF et XPS » sur Microsoft Office Online.
Paramètres optionnels
Pour plus d'informations sur les paramètres optionnels, consultez Paramètres optionnels dans les solutions Office.
Exemples
L'exemple de code suivant enregistre une page de la feuille de graphique Chart1 au format PDF sous le chemin d'accès et le nom de fichier spécifiés à l'aide de la résolution de qualité standard. Le fichier PDF généré inclut les propriétés du classeur. Pour exécuter cet exemple de code, votre classeur doit contenir une feuille de graphique nommée Chart1.
Private Sub SaveChartSheetAsPDF()
Dim myChartSheet As Microsoft.Office.Tools.Excel.ChartSheet = _
Globals.Chart1.Base
myChartSheet.ExportAsFixedFormat( _
Excel.XlFixedFormatType.xlTypePDF, _
"c:\SalesChartSheet", _
Excel.XlFixedFormatQuality.xlQualityStandard, _
True, _
True, _
1, _
1, _
False)
End Sub
private void SaveChartSheetAsPDF()
{
Microsoft.Office.Tools.Excel.ChartSheet myChartSheet =
Globals.Chart1.Base;
myChartSheet.ExportAsFixedFormat(
Excel.XlFixedFormatType.xlTypePDF,
@"c:\SalesChartSheet",
Excel.XlFixedFormatQuality.xlQualityStandard,
true,
true,
1,
1,
false);
}
Sécurité .NET Framework
- Confiance totale accordée à l'appelant immédiat. Ce membre ne peut pas être utilisé par du code d'un niveau de confiance partiel. Pour plus d'informations, consultez Utilisation de bibliothèques à partir de code d'un niveau de confiance partiel.